Progress in the sciences and technologies involved in the new digital era, such as cybersecurity, artificial intelligence, or data analysis, but also in other important contexts, from biomedicine to finance, requires the correct application of mathematical knowledge, both theoretical and practical.
There is little doubt that Mathematics is a corner stone of STEM disciplines (science, technology, engineering, and mathematics), key to sustained growth of technologically advanced countries, whose economies require training of such type of professionals. Specifically, the current job market seeks mixed profiles which, being specialized, also feature knowledge from different areas enabling fast adaptation to change.
The Master’s Degree in Computational and Applied Mathematics offered by Universidad Carlos III de Madrid responds to such a demand, by emphasizing a double, computational and mathematical, approach to solving realistic problems, offering multidisciplinar education to holders of STEM Bachelor degrees which, from a solid basic training, is oriented towards the development of quantitative and computational methods which can be applied to a wide spectrum of disciplines.
The main goal is to provide the students with sufficient analytical and numerical capacities and intellectual rigor, which allow them to tackle realistic problems in an ever-changing environment. The necessary mathematical and computational foundations will be provided that enable performance of cutting-edge basic research, either in the academic domain (with the possibility to join the Ph.D. program of the Mathematics Department), or else working in innovative companies within the technology sector in an ample sense.

Academic Year 1 - Semester 1
General subjects Subjects ECTS TYPE Language Computational and Applied Linear Algebra 6 C Computational techniques for Differential Equations 6 C Advanced methods in Applied Analysis 6 C Modeling and Nonlinear Analysis 6 C Choose 6 elective ECTS Machine Learning * 6 E Big and Chained Data * 3 E Perspective over Computational and Applied Mathematics 3 E Parallel and Distributed Systems * 3 E Artificial Intelligence of Biological Inspiration * 3 E Statistical Signal Processing * 6 E Academic Year 1 - Semester 2
General subjects Subjects ECTS TYPE Language Optimization 3 C Applied Discrete Mathematics 3 C Stochastic Equations for Finance and Biology 3 C Choose 9 elective ECTS Special Functions and Orthogonal Polynomials 3 E Advanced methods for nonlinear differential equations 3 E Introduction to Quantum Computing 3 E Complex Biological and Socio-economic Systems 3 E Masters Thesis Subjects ECTS TYPE Language Masters Thesis 12 C * Enrollment in these subjects must be validated by the Academic Committee, depending on the number of places and specific criteria for taking them.
__________
C) Compulsory: 33 ECTS
E) Elective Course: 15 ECTS
Master's Thesis: 12 ECTS

REQUIREMENTS
Candidates must have a previous university degree, preferably in the areas of:
- Mathematical Sciences, Computer Engineering, Physical Sciences or Statistics
- Telecommunications Engineering, Industrial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, Biomedical Engineering, Energy Engineering or Physical Engineering
- Other degrees as long as they accredit sufficient levels of knowledge in the area of Mathematics (12 ECTS) and Computer Science (6 ECTS in basic programming skills)
ADMISSION CRITERIA
The selection of candidates will be made by the program's Steering Committee. Admission will be based on the merit and ability of the applicants, for which purpose the following criteria will be taken into account:
ADMISSION CRITERIA % Academic record 50% Professional experience 10% Qualifications obtained in essential subjects for the master 20% Motivation, interest and recommendation letters 10% Others 10% Language requirements

FEES *
2022-2023 Academic year
Reservation fee: €450
- it will be paid once the student receives notification of admission to the master’s, and deducted from the first tuition payment
- the reservation fee will only be refunded if the master program is cancelled
60 ECTS in the first academic year:
- EU students: €2,701.2 (€45.02/ECTS credit)
- Non EU students: €5,044.2 (€84.07/ECTS credit)
NOTE: The enrolment fees do not include the cost of issuing the master’s degree certificate.
